Stability and Growth of Payments

Fetching dividends data

Stable Dividend: MF has been paying a dividend for less than 10 years and during this time payments have been volatile.

Growing Dividend: MF's dividend payments have increased, but the company has only paid a dividend for 9 years.

Notable Dividend: MF's dividend (3.58%) is higher than the bottom 25% of dividend payers in the French market (1.95%).

High Dividend: MF's dividend (3.58%) is low compared to the top 25% of dividend payers in the French market (5.3%).


Earnings Payout to Shareholders

Earnings Coverage: MF is paying a dividend but the company is unprofitable.


Cash Payout to Shareholders

Cash Flow Coverage: With its low cash payout ratio (8.6%), MF's dividend payments are thoroughly covered by cash flows.
